Abstract
In this paper, we introduce some anisotropic grand Herz type spaces with variable exponents, including anisotropic grand Herz spaces, anisotropic grand Herz-Morrey spaces and anisotropic grand Herz-type Hardy spaces with variable exponents. We obtain some properties and characterizations of these spaces in terms of some decompositions. Using their decompositions, we obtain some boundedness on the anisotropic grand Herz type spaces with variable exponents for some singular integral operators.
